Gum Nutrition Facts: Calories, Macros & Health Benefits
Summary: One piece (2g) of gum contains 7 calories, 0g protein, 1.9g carbs, and 0.0g fat. Gum is a good source of essential vitamins and minerals.

Nutrition Facts — one piece (2g)
| Nutrient | Amount | % Daily Value |
|---|---|---|
| Calories | 7 kcal | 0% |
| Carbohydrates | 1.9g | 1% |
| Total Fat | 0.01g | 0% |
| Fiber | 0.05g | 0% |
| Sugar | 1.3g | -- |
| Sodium | 0.02mg | 0% |
| Potassium | 0.04mg | 0% |
